#d360e2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d360e2 is composed of 82.7% red, 37.6%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 6.6% cyan, 57.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 293.1 degrees, a saturation of 69.1% and a lightness of 63.1%. #d360e2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c0ff with #a700c5.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

Shades and Tints of #d360e2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060107 is the darkest color, while #fcf5f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#d360e2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a79aa8 is the less saturated color, while #e943ff is the most saturated one.
